Output 40b949733e5dc474203e23434d6b9e19f701522bc1776b067809bd761d22c6cc:7

value
63272879
script pubkey
OP_0 OP_PUSHBYTES_20 b99e35d6731e921f4389e79bba1e862f20644bfe
address
bc1qhx0rt4nnr6fp7sufu7dm585x9usxgjl7r3krg8
transaction
40b949733e5dc474203e23434d6b9e19f701522bc1776b067809bd761d22c6cc
confirmations
74880
spent
true